‘We are Settly, a value driven HR Tech start-up on a mission to redefine the relocation experience for the new generation. It’s our core belief that everyone deserves to feel at home. No matter where you come from, what you believe in, gender you identify with, or how long you’re staying. This is something that we strive for every day by helping people move across the world, and feel at home in their new country, and by creating an inclusive and diverse work place. For us equality is foundational to achieving our mission, and we are proud of our highly diverse team, 27 nationalities and majority female (>50%) across all levels. Raising awareness around equality is therefore not an option, but a natural thing to do. To make sure everyone has the same opportunity to make the most out of their lives. That everyone can feel at home. No matter where they were born, what they look like or what they believe in. We are honoured to be part of this campaign.’

”My name is Marieke, and I’m the CEO and Co-Founder of Settly, a digital relocation solution enabling companies to attract and retain international talent.  I always had the dream to one day start my own company. When I became a mum 6 years ago, finding meaning and purpose became even more important. So why not? Let’s try and build a company I would love to work for myself, something that combines my passion, and everything I learned along the way… Settly was born. ”

Why do you think is important that Role Models need to be visible?

“You can’t be what you can’t see. I grew up in a male-dominated world with few female role models to look up to. I would like nothing more than for my daughter and all other kids across the world to be able to dream big and become who they want to become. Having important Role Models is essential, for it shows you what is possible. “
